Boost for government in latest poll

The Government has received a boost in support, following the result of the Marriage Referendum last weekend.

A Red C poll for the Sunday Business Post, shows support for the coalition parties is up 5 percentage points.

The survey of just over 1 thousand adults places Fine Gael up 3 points to 28 per cent, resulting in its highest support levels this year, while Labour are up 2 points to 10.

Fianna Fáil is unchanged on 19 per cent, and Sinn Féín is down 1 point to 21.

The Greens also gain two points to 3, while Renua are unchanged on 1 per cent.

However support for Independents has dropped by 6 points to 18 percent.

Political Editor of the Sunday Business Post Pat Leahy, says despite the improvement in support for the Government parties, he doesn't feel that it would translate into wider support for their re-election
